Ive had some quick comments from the public when I am running or walking barefoot. Most are pleasant, and some become discussions, rarely they are unpleasant.

Yesterday I had a patient who likes to run. We got talking and I mentioned that I have done several races barefoot. She told me that her grand-daughter had developed shin splints while running and her doctor had recommended that she try running barefoot. The patient's daughter was appauled. The patient seemed pretty open to the idea of running barefoot, but I could tell that she was going to tell her daughter that she had met someone who actually runs barefoot.
 
The other week... I had two out of shape ladies smoking cigarettes pulling their toddler in a radio flyer comment that I should put shoes on because they saw a copperhead next to the sidewalk. They had their toddler near the same copperhead and they were wearing flip flops! I'm not sure how those flip flops were going to stop the bite of a copperhead so I just kept running.
